I've speculated all along that Brodkorb was bluffing, trying to trade on his record for magnifying the failings of others, while he had nothing of substance on which to base his law suit.

According to the Strib writing about this 'list of adulterous legislators and staff', Brodkorb has no proof anyone was adulterous, he only BELIEVES they had an affair.  In other words, these people were the topic of salacious gossip and rumor, Brodkorb's stock in trade. 

Only one person on the list is still in the legislature; and not all of the people he puts on the list were having affairs with other members of the legislature, much less superiors.

In other words, those cases are not really similar to Brodkorb's at all.  But even if they were - and they aren't - that doesn't mean that the lege did not retain the authority and option to fire at will employees.  More than that, EVERY person who held Brodkorb's position no longer held that position after their superior left office, whether in good standing or in disgrace, as Amy Koch (Brodkorb's lover and boss) left.
